Business Context and Reporting Period
This Form 8-K filing by Flowers Foods, Inc. reports on the results of the Annual Meeting of Shareholders held on May 21, 2020, in Thomasville, Georgia. The report was filed on May 28, 2020.

Material Changes and Voting Results
The filing details the outcomes of four shareholder proposals:
- Proposal 1 (Election of Directors): All eight nominees were elected to serve one-year terms. Each received a majority of votes cast, with "For" votes ranging from approximately 175.6 million to 178.1 million.
- Proposal 2 (Say-on-Pay): The advisory vote on executive compensation passed with 172,735,971 votes "For" versus 4,934,029 "Against".
- Proposal 3 (Auditor Ratification): Shareholders ratified the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ending January 2, 2021. The vote was 191,979,359 "For" versus 5,501,114 "Against".
- Proposal 4 (Charter and Bylaw Amendments): Shareholders approved amendments to the Restated Articles of Incorporation and Bylaws to reduce supermajority vote requirements, including the threshold to call a special meeting. This proposal received the affirmative vote of more than 66 2/3% of outstanding shares (175,182,203 "For").
The Certificate of Restatement was filed with the Georgia Secretary of State on May 22, 2020.
